About the Role

As a Learning Support Worker, you will provide tailored support to pupils within a Specialist Resource Base (SRB), helping them access learning, develop confidence, and achieve positive outcomes both academically and socially.

You will work closely with teachers, SEN professionals, and support staff to deliver personalised support strategies that meet individual learning needs. The SRB provides a structured, nurturing, and inclusive environment for pupils who benefit from additional support while maintaining links with mainstream education where appropriate.

You may support pupils with a range of additional learning needs, including:

  • Autism Spectrum Condition (ASC)
  • ADHD
  • Speech, Language and Communication Needs (SLCN)
  • Social, Emotional and Mental Health Needs (SEMH)
  • Moderate Learning Difficulties (MLD)
  • Additional Communication and Interaction Needs
  • Sensory Processing Needs

The role offers a rewarding opportunity to support pupils' educational progress, social development, emotional wellbeing, communication skills, and independence.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ide one-to-one and small-group learning support
  • Support pupils with additional learning needs within the SRB and wider school environment
  • Assist teachers with classroom activities and differentiated learning tasks
  • Implement behaviour support and emotional regulation strategies
  • Encourage independence, confidence, and positive engagement in learning
  • Support communication, social interaction, and relationship-building skills
  • Follow individual pupil targets, support plans, and safeguarding procedures
  • Build positive and trusting relationships with pupils, families, and staff
  • Contribute to creating a safe, structured, and nurturing learning environment
  • Support pupils during transitions and throughout the school day
